Assisted Living Costs in Wittenberg, Wisconsin
When considering assisted living options in Wittenberg, Wisconsin, understanding the associated costs is essential for proper planning. Assisted living facilities provide a supportive environment for seniors who require help with daily activities but wish to maintain a level of independence. In Wittenberg, the average monthly cost for assisted living is approximately $3,563, which is notably lower than the state median of $5,500, as reported by Genworth's Cost of Care Study. This makes Wittenberg an attractive option for those seeking affordable care without compromising on quality.
Proximity to healthcare facilities is a significant advantage for residents in Wittenberg. The area is served by several reputable hospitals, including Aspirus Wausau Hospital, Aspirus Stevens Point Hospital, Marshfield Medical Center Weston, Aspirus Langlade Hospital, and Aspirus Riverview Hospital. These institutions ensure that residents have access to comprehensive medical care when needed.
For those concerned about the financial burden of assisted living, it's important to explore available government support programs. In Wisconsin, Medicaid may offer assistance to eligible individuals through the Family Care program, which helps cover the costs of long-term care services. Additionally, veterans and their spouses might qualify for benefits through the Department of Veterans Affairs, which can further alleviate financial pressures.

Assisted Living vs Memory Care vs Nursing Home vs Independent Living in Wittenberg, Wisconsin
When considering senior care options in Wittenberg, Wisconsin, it's important to understand the differences between assisted living, memory care, nursing homes, and independent living. Each offers unique services and environments tailored to varying needs.
Assisted living facilities provide a balance of independence and support. Residents typically have their own apartments and receive ass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management. This option is ideal for seniors who value autonomy but need some help with routine tasks.
Memory care is a specialized form of assisted living designed for individuals with Alzheimer's disease or other forms of dementia. These facilities offer secure environments with structured activities that promote cognitive function and safety. Staff are trained to address the specific challenges associated with memory loss, providing a higher level of supervision and care.
Nursing homes, also known as skilled nursing facilities, offer the most intensive level of care outside of a hospital. They are equipped to provide 24-hour medical supervision and assistance for seniors with significant health issues or disabilities. This option is suited for individuals who require ongoing medical attention and rehabilitation services.
Independent living communities cater to seniors who are capable of managing their own care but prefer a lifestyle free from the responsibilities of home maintenance. These communities offer a range of amenities and activities, encouraging social interaction and active living without the need for personal care services.
In Wittenberg, Wisconsin, each of these options is available to meet the diverse needs of the senior population. Choosing the right facility depends on the individual's health requirements, lifestyle preferences, and level of independence, ensuring a supportive and enriching environment for their later years.
How to Qualify for Assisted Living in Wittenberg, Wisconsin
Qualifying for assisted living in Wittenberg, Wisconsin, involves meeting certain criteria that ensure residents receive appropriate care tailored to their needs. The first step is typically an assessment of the individual's health and personal care requirements. This evaluation, often conducted by a healthcare professional or a social worker, helps determine the level of assistance needed in da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management.
In Wisconsin, including Wittenberg, prospective residents may need to demonstrate a certain level of dependency to qualify for assisted living facilities. This means they must require help with at least a couple of activities of daily living (ADLs). Additionally, some facilities might have their own specific criteria, so it's advisable to directly contact the facilities in Wittenberg to understand their requirements.
Financial eligibility is another crucial aspect. Assisted living can be costly, but there are government programs designed to assist with expenses. The Wisconsin Medicaid program, particularly the Family Care and IRIS (Include, Respect, I Self-Direct) programs, can provide financial support to eligible individuals. These programs help cover the cost of care services, making assisted living more accessible to those with limited income and resources.
To increase the chances of qualifying, it's beneficial to gather comprehensive medical records and any documentation related to income and assets. Engaging with a local elder care attorney or a social worker can provide valuable guidance through the application process. They can offer insights into eligibility criteria and assist with completing necessary paperwork.
